A fiber joint machine is a specialized equipment used in the telecommunications industry to create precise and reliable connections between optical fibers. These machines are essential for building and maintaining fiber optic networks, which are widely used for high-speed data transmission.
Key Functions:
Fiber Cleaving: It uses a precision blade to cleave the fiber end face to a perfectly flat and perpendicular surface, ensuring optimal light transmission.
Fiber Fusion: The machine employs heat and pressure to fuse the cleaved ends of two fibers together, creating a strong and durable joint.
Fiber Polishing: After fusion, the joint is often polished to achieve a smooth finish, minimizing light loss and enhancing connection quality.
Types of Fiber Joint Machines:
Manual Fusion Splicers: These are portable and require manual operation. They are often used in field environments, such as during fiber optic cable installation.
Automated Fusion Splicers: These machines offer higher precision and efficiency, as many of the steps are automated. They are commonly found in fiber optic manufacturing facilities and laboratories.
Importance of Fiber Joint Machines:
Reliability: Precise fiber connections are crucial for ensuring reliable and high-speed data transmission.
Efficiency: Automated machines can significantly speed up the splicing process, reducing downtime and increasing network capacity.
Cost-Effectiveness: Well-maintained fiber joints can minimize signal loss and reduce the need for frequent repairs, resulting in long-term cost savings.
